For all families, from the most sporty to the most curious! Young and old join forces to take on a life-size challenge!
Your mission (if you accept it):
Find as many markers as possible scattered around the game area.
At each marker: Punch your route card to prove that you’ve found it. Answer a question (general knowledge, nature, riddle, or sometimes… a little joke!).
You set off on your own, with a map and a pen.
The markers are numbered, so it’s up to you to choose your route: some are easy to reach… others a bit more challenging or well hidden! Average duration: 1h to 1h30 (but no stressful timetable, we’re in it for the fun).
